Ancient Greek[edit]

Etymology[edit]

From ἀ- (a-) +‎ ζύμη (zúmē).

Adjective[edit]

ἄζυμος (ázumos)

  1. unleavened
  2. the paschal feast
  3. (figurative) uncorrupted, sincere
